Position Title: Senior Embedded Linux Engineer
Department: Inverter Firmware
Compensation: $100,000 – $150,000 + annual bonus
Reports To: Director of Digital Inverter Firmware
Location: Kitchener, Ontario – Hybrid
About the Role:
The Senior Embedded Linux Engineer is responsible for the design, development, and lifecycle support of embedded Linux platforms used for system coordination and communications in battery energy storage systems (BESS). You will design and maintain robust, secure, and scalable Linux‑based software platforms that enable system monitoring, configuration, diagnostics, control coordination, and system integration.
Responsibilities:
Architect, develop, and maintain embedded Linux platforms used as inverter and battery controllers within BESS deployments
Design and maintain Board Support Packages (BSPs) including bootloaders, kernel configuration, device trees, and root file systems
Implement communication protocols and coordinative control between subsystems, including BMS, inverter controllers, protection systems, and auxiliary devices
Interface Linux systems with EMS, SCADA, power plant controllers, HMI, and commissioning tools
Develop and maintain communication services handling status reporting, commands, telemetry, time synchronization, and configuration management
Ensure system robustness, security, and maintainability across development, commissioning, and operational phases
Debug complex system‑level issues involving networking, inter‑processor communication, timing, and field deployments
Participate in and lead firmware architecture reviews, code reviews, and technical risk assessments
Maintain clear system‑level documentation including software architecture, data flows, interface definitions, and deployment procedures
Required Qualifications and Skills:
Educational background in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, Computer Science or a related field
At least 5 years' of experience in professional embedded Linux firmware development
Demonstrated experience in system‑level embedded software development for industrial or energy systems
Hands‑on expertise with Linux bootloaders (e.g., U‑Boot), kernel configuration, device trees, and root filesystem design
Understanding of Linux process management, networking, logging, storage, and system services
Experience with embedded communication protocols such as Ethernet/TCP-IP, CAN, SPI, UART, and Modbus and custom protocols
Familiarity with firmware interfaces to BMS, EMS, SCADA, and commissioning tools

What We Do
Founded in 2001 in Ontario Canada, Canadian Solar (NASDAQ: CSIQ) is as a global energy provider with successful business subsidiaries in 20 countries & regions on 6 continents. Canadian Solar is both a leading manufacturer of solar PV modules and a provider of solar energy solutions, with over 14,000 employees globally. With state-of-the-art manufacturing facilities in Canada, China, Brazil and South East Asian countries, Canadian Solar now has module manufacturing capacity and has delivered more than 55 GW of premium quality solar modules to customers in over 150 countries in the past 20 years. Canadian Solar has solar power projects globally and solar power plants that are in commercial operation, with a resale value of US$1.2 billion. In addition, Canadian Solar has a geographically diversified utility-scale solar power project pipeline around 10 GWp, with projects being developed in the U.S., Japan, Latin America,Australia, EMEA, South East Asia, India and China. Of the total project pipeline, 2.9 GWp of projects are at late-stage development and have secured energy offtake agreements. In 2018, Canadian Solar achieved a revenue of US$3.74 billion, Meanwhile, Canadian Solar was listed as the Bloomberg New Energy Finance’s Tier 1 Module Manufacturer in terms of bankability for Q4 2018, and was named as Top 3 Global Utility-scale Solar PV Project Developer for 2017 by GTM Research.
